Jamie Helmick
digital media manager
Cirque du Soleil
Connect Online with this Speaker
|
With a background in journalism and media studies from Rutgers University, Jamie Helmick has been working in media for more than ten years, with experience that spans both editorial and marketing.
Following graduation, Helmick joined the staff of the Home News, the community journalism arm of the Pulitzer Prize-winning Las Vegas Sun, where she covered several beats, including the state legislature, and won a Nevada Press Association Award for investigative reporting.
Looking for a new challenge, Helmick transitioned to marketing and copywriting with a position at VEGAS.com as a content developer for the entertainment and nightlife sections. While in that position, Helmick found an opportunity to pilot VEGAS.com’s social media presence, setting up the company across multiple platforms and turning the program in a customer service tool and revenue generator.
From there, Helmick parlayed these skills to become Cirque du Soleil’s first-ever social media and interactive marketing coordinator, joining a department that was less than two years old and helping to secure Cirque’s place among some of the biggest players in entertainment in the digital space.
Following a run as Cirque’s community manager, Helmick now oversees all digital marketing efforts for the Las Vegas and Orlando shows as digital media manager.
Ann Paladie
director of Public Relations
Cirque du Soleil
Connect Online with this Speaker
|
Ann was hired by Cirque du Soleil in November of 2001 as an Administrative Assistant for the Marketing Department through a temporary placement agency. Within 30 days, she was hired as a permanent employee.
Throughout her tenure at Cirque, she has held a variety of roles including Marketing & PR Coordinator, PR Coordinator, Assistant PR Manager and Senior Publicist managing the day-to-day operations of the PR team. Ann was promoted to Director of Public Relations in March 2015. She currently oversees a team of four publicists and acts as Publicist for the production of Zarkana.
Prior to joining Cirque, Ann worked as a manager for a theatrical merchandising company in New York City as well as part time in an off-Broadway theater box office.
A Minnesota native, Ann has a BA in International Business from the University of St. Thomas in St. Paul.
Lou D'Angeli
senior director of Marketing and Public Relations
Cirque du Soleil
Connect Online with this Speaker
|
Lou D’Angeli graduated in 1995 from the University of Hartford in Connecticut with a degree in English Literature. While in college, he served as the Features/Music Editor for the school’s newspaper, The Informer, and the Promotions Director/General Manager for the school’s radio station, WSAM.
Immediately after graduation, Lou worked for Extreme Championship Wrestling (ECW) as a promoter and on-air personality from 1995-2001, which at the time was just an upstart professional wrestling promotion. He played a key role in ECW’s rise to national television and pay-per-view.
After working in several arenas throughout the United States, Lou returned to the world of wrestling at World Wrestling Entertainment (WWE). He was the Director of Promotions and Event Marketing, where he oversaw all national pay-per-view and tune-in media campaigns and experiential events.
Lou has been the Senior Director of Marketing and Public Relations for the very successful and unique, Cirque du Soleil, since August, 2010. His efforts are focused on eight shows in Las Vegas, NV and one in Orlando, FL.
